DBM Scientific and Operations Project Manager (ROCHJP00002267) (m/f)

IHRE AUFGABEN:
-Collaborate with clinical development teams to design remote patient monitoring concepts for specific disease areas (especially neurodegeneration, neurodevelopmental, and psychiatric disorders) based on scientific literature and available data
-Specify workflows and requirements for software development teams and set priorities in the backlog
-Act as “Product Owner” to ensure the software/remote patient monitoring solutions meet the needs for clinical deployment
-Conduct usability testing, including patient focus groups to optimize the software/remote patient monitoring solutions
-Manage the project operationalization and deployment of the remote patient monitoring concept into clinical studies
-Deliver trainings on the remote patient monitoring approach to physicians and study coordinators
-Prepare and deliver management presentations on the digital biomarker data analysis results
IHRE QUALIFIKATIONEN:
-Passion for digital innovation in healthcare, and especially for leveraging novel technologies to modernize clinical endpoints and improve disease/treatment management
-Very good university degree (MSc. level or above) in neuroscience, medical or natural science, computer science, business informatics, or similar
-Extensive experience in the pharmaceutical or related industry, ideally with direct involvement in clinical development and in a role with a scientific component
-Experience with software development projects, and especially with functional requirement models like use case and user story
-Development and requirement gathering
-English on native-speaker level or equivalent
